Tackling Bad Data: How Poor Data Quality Impacts Your B2B Bottom Line

Zoominfo

Examples of poor data include: Missing contact fields Inaccuracies due to outdated information (e.g., individual role changes and mergers and acquisitions) Data entered in the wrong field Duplicate entries Misspellings, typos, and spelling variations Non-normalized data. How to Avoid the Spam Trap

DiscoverOrg

There’s something lurking out there, in the corners of the email marketing world, that scares a lot of people: the Spam Trap. While it’s impossible to avoid them entirely, good data hygiene may limit exposure. A spam trap is a valid, deliverable email address used exclusively to receive unsolicited email.
